Despite going to bed early, I didn't actually get to SLEEP until after 1am because just as we got settled in my phone started going OFF.

My production friend had sent the email, and people were joining my foodie group!

I scrambled to add the first few people, then hurried to drop a "Join" link in the company WhatsApp so people could add themselves.

That's sort of a WhatsApp catch-22: you can invite people to join a group, but only AFTER you create the group, which you can only do AFTER you've invited at least one person manually. Kinda goofy.

Anyway, sharing the auto-join link made things a lot easier, but then I had to get things set up.
I got a cute icon, wrote a group description, and tried to generally make people feel welcome while explaining what the group was for and laying some minor ground rules.


When I went to sleep seven people had joined.
When I woke up this morning there were seventeen!
That's very good; the company chat only has 30 people in it, so I've got more than half!

The company chat is also mostly made up of cast members (actors), so I will continue to make a strong effort to reach out to stage crew, lighting, sound, wardrobe, and other groups that normally experience exclusion due to not being in that clique. I do see that all members of wardrobe have joined, and at least one sound guy, so maybe word will spread.

Another quirk of WhatsApp, newly-joined group members can't see past posts.
So when I shared info last night only seven people saw it; I had to repost it again this morning for the other ten who joined later.
